Output 3fc968d5d02f21b56d3712afe3f4be4e698ee4f8d86935c2cd54cbab41bdf4a9:0

value
3989685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68bd07b5de270a5536dfbd12b7cf71af35c1a875 OP_EQUAL
address
3BEpeY6pVJLPVySEYCHuALMjSyQUD5gwg5
transaction
3fc968d5d02f21b56d3712afe3f4be4e698ee4f8d86935c2cd54cbab41bdf4a9
confirmations
159612
spent
true